summaryrefslogtreecommitdiffstats
path: root/src/config
diff options
context:
space:
mode:
authorJohn Kohl <jtkohl@mit.edu>1990-09-05 12:15:29 +0000
committerJohn Kohl <jtkohl@mit.edu>1990-09-05 12:15:29 +0000
commit5861c6f0bbbf3e88cd5b19a09cc4861aad126de7 (patch)
treecf84461ee8dfc05be94f4d93697b602a6a1cb1f9 /src/config
parent9d77077e73bdea85531dc3a55cea1aa7e6435155 (diff)
add support for separate com_err and ss libs
git-svn-id: svn://anonsvn.mit.edu/krb5/trunk@1081 dc483132-0cff-0310-8789-dd5450dbe970
Diffstat (limited to 'src/config')
-rw-r--r--src/config/Project.tmpl19
-rw-r--r--src/config/site.def9
2 files changed, 20 insertions, 8 deletions
diff --git a/src/config/Project.tmpl b/src/config/Project.tmpl
index e63db4038..fef9d19e2 100644
--- a/src/config/Project.tmpl
+++ b/src/config/Project.tmpl
@@ -144,17 +144,22 @@ libdir/lib/**/libname.a: @@\
IMAKE = imake /* assume BINDIR in path */
DEPEND = makedepend /* assume BINDIR in path */
MKDIRHIER = BourneShell $(BINDIR)/mkdirhier.sh
- COMPILE_ET = compile_et
- MK_CMDS = mk_cmds
- SSLIB = -lss
- COMERRLIB = -lcom_err
#else
IMAKE = $(IMAKESRC)/imake
DEPEND = DependCmd
MKDIRHIER = BourneShell $(SCRIPTSRC)/mkdirhier.sh
- COMPILE_ET = CompileEtCmd
- MK_CMDS = MkCmdsCmd
+#endif
+#ifdef UseSSInstalled
+ SSLIB = -lss
+ MK_CMDS = mk_cmds
+#else
SSLIB = SSLib
+ MK_CMDS = MkCmdsCmd
+#endif
+#ifdef UseComErrInstalled
+ COMERRLIB = -lcom_err
+ COMPILE_ET = compile_et
+#else
COMERRLIB = ComErrLib
+ COMPILE_ET = CompileEtCmd
#endif
-
diff --git a/src/config/site.def b/src/config/site.def
index 0204847bc..78c2971ad 100644
--- a/src/config/site.def
+++ b/src/config/site.def
@@ -262,4 +262,11 @@
#define IsodeLib /mit/isode/isode-6.0/@sys/lib/libisode.a
#define IsodeDir /mit/isode/isode-6.0
-/* #define HasVfprintf -- turn on if you have vfprintf/vsprintf in libc */
+/* #define HasVfprintf -- turn on if you have vfprintf/vsprintf in libc
+ (might want to be in the architecture-specific
+ configuration file) */
+
+#define UseSSInstalled /* -- turn on if you have the SS library &c installed */
+
+#define UseComErrInstalled /* -- turn on if you have the com_err library
+ &c installed */